  • The Warm Carb Mattress:
    • 1/3 cup Rolled Oats cooked gently in 3/4 cup Warm Almond Milk or dairy milk.
  • The Sleep-Inducing Crown:
    • 1/2 Ripe Banana, sliced into beautiful coins.
    • 2 tbsp Dried Tart Cherries or goji berries.
    • 1 tbsp Crushed Walnuts or Almonds for a satisfying, healthy-fat crunch.
    • 1 tsp Pumpkin Seeds or chia seeds.
  • The Relaxation Finisher:
    • 1/4 tsp Ground Ceylon Cinnamon and a light drizzle of raw honey.

πŸ‘¨β€πŸ³ Quick Method: Cook your oats in the milk until warm and creamy. Pour the warm oat mattress into your favorite evening bowl, layer the sliced bananas, tart cherries, and crunchy nut jewels gracefully across the top, and dust with cinnamon. Enjoy each spoonful mindfully about 45 to 60 minutes before bed! β±οΈπŸŽ‰πŸ₯³

✨ 3 Crucial Sleep Secrets for Absolute Restorative Success:

While enjoying the warming, delicious perfection of your melatonin-rich evening snack, you can completely protect your circadian rhythm long-term with these three practical lifestyle safety habits:

  • Enforce a Strict “Digital Sunset” Window: No food or natural ingredient can outcompete the sleep-crushing power of blue light screens! Staring at your phone or TV right before bed tricks your brain into thinking it is noon, instantly slamming the brakes on your body’s natural melatonin production. Turn off all digital screens 45 minutes before bed to let your brain’s internal sleep clock take over. πŸš«πŸ“±
  • Keep Your Sleep Chamber Crisp and Cool: Your body naturally needs to drop its core temperature by about two degrees to initiate deep, uninterrupted REM sleep. Keeping your bedroom thermostat coolβ€”ideally between $65^\circ\text{F}$ and $68^\circ\text{F}$ ($18^\circ\text{C}$–$20^\circ\text{C}$)β€”works in perfect harmony with the relaxing minerals in your evening bowl, preventing annoying midnight waking. β„οΈπŸ›‘οΈ
  • Keep Your Blood Sugar Balanced and Steady: Avoid eating heavy, high-sugar desserts late at night! Large glucose spikes cause a sudden rush of insulin, which can lead to an early morning blood-sugar crash that alerts your adrenal glands, pumping cortisol into your system and waking you up wide-eyed at 3:00 AM. Stick to complex carb options like oats and berries to keep your sleep tracking smooth and uninterrupted! πŸš°πŸ“ˆ
